Panasonic PV-DM2799
A TV with a VCR and DVD built-in!
Looking for a new movie station for the bedroom? Don't have room for several separates? Technophobic tendencies keeping you from dealing with wire knots? Well, Panasonic has released a product that should take the headache out of A/V equipment: PV-DM2799.
Firstly, this unit is not aimed at audio or videophiles. It will not display an image or create a sound as engrossing or deep as that $30,000.00 rig in the demo room of your local A/V boutique. But that is not the point of this unit. The idea is for someone to go out, spend less than a grand, go home, and plug the thing in. That's it. Setup could not be simpler. And yet you will then be able to watch TV, DVDs, plain old VHS tapes, listen to CDs, and play the radio-- all on a nicely sized 27-inch screen.
As you can see, the features are all pretty basic. Considering that this is all crammed into a space barely larger than a normal TV, these features become a bit more impressive.
As much as these all-in-one units turn me off, there is something nice about the ease with which they are operated and though out. It is also a sensible way to introduce DVD to folks tight on space or allergic to serious comparative shopping.
I don't think that this would be a good primary A/V component. However, this thing would probably be pretty comfortable in the bedroom or study.
